
To celebrate Scooby’s 40th birthday and also promote the upcoming movie, The Cartoon Network & Moxie Interactive have launched a digital campaign called “Scooby-D0o Yourself” to help generate buzz in the lead up to the movie release. Obviously it takes a lot from the Elf Yourself campaign idea but brings it down to a level where you can customise yourself in various ways to look like Scooby – perfect for that target market.

As mentioned on this very site, Avatar creators are going gang busters at the moment. The Elf Yourself campaign definitely struck a cord with a lot of people, including clients. Probably like a lot of agencies, we have received numerous requests for some similar concepts throughout the year.
Moxie has definitely put a lot of effort into the artwork creation & animation, to build a nice, simple flowing step-by-step wizard.
With the inclusion of simple webcam functionality, this would have improved the users experience. Allowing them to pose and snap funny photos on the fly rather than digging through old portraits that may not work in the system. The past few releases of the flash player have enabled great webcam experiences, and we are seeing it more and more with Augmented Reality and Flash Player 10.
